An Escape Room is a real-life escape experience based on the Japanese online game, ‘Takagism’. Players are locked inside a themed room, and need to work as a team to solve a series of puzzles, riddles and hints in order to escape within the 60 minute time limit.

We offer a fun and memorable experience to enjoy with your friends, colleagues or family. Our games are very challenging but give you a great sense of achievement and encourage you to work together as a team to solve puzzles. 

If you’re looking for a traditional locks, keys and codes room then we would suggest you book at our London Bridge venue where you will find Room 33 and Pharaoh’s Chamber, two of our most popular rooms that follow the classic non-linear format.

You can book for 3-7 players for Pharaoh’s Chamber, Room 33 however can only take 2-6 players due to limited space at the start of the game. The optimum team size for any of our games is 4-5 players.

We can not allow any more players than the maximum numbers stated above in any one room. If you have a larger team you can book both rooms for the same time or book simultaneous time slots. Please email us for more information.

While there is no restriction on age, the puzzles may be too demanding for those under 12, so they may not fully enjoy the game. Children under 16 must be accompanied by an adult.

Our rooms are fairly spacious with high ceilings and we can leave the entry door unlocked if that helps you to feel more comfortable. Pharaoh’s Chamber is one of our larger rooms so may be a good option if you have anyone in your team concerned about the size of the space.
